Ravage XK wrote:I have never ever heard of a store giving money back to somebody who bought before a price drop or sale. Seems like a crazy way to run a business, great for the customer though!

Many retail stores in the US have some period of time where, if an item goes on sale for a better price after you bought it, you can get an adjustment. Some retailers allow this to stretch to other retailers' sales as well and give posthumous price matching within a certain time period. Reason: before these policies existed, people would just return things (potentially used things) within the return period and then just go re-buy it. This ultimately costs more to the retailer than just making the adjustment, which then also makes the customer happy.

Griffin, the owner of Australian fansite Ozformers, has attended Toyfair Australia 2015 and has posted a quick summary of what he saw and heard. Please keep in mind that the mention of release dates and exclusivity are most probably only in regards to Australian or Asian retail.

He gives a breakdown of the exclusivity (at australian retail) for the platinum releases:

Myer: Seeker pack and YOTG pair

ToysRUs: Insecticon pack, Perceptor/Blaster, Trypticon, and Dinobots.

While this last news may be fun, it should be noted that this could be a reissue of the G1 deco AOE Dinobots that were released at Comiccon, similarly to how the FOC Bruticus issued at Comiccon was eventually released as a platinum set.
